Blake Jenner

Blake Alexander Jenner is an American actor known for winning the second season of Oxygen's "The Glee Project," which led to his role as Ryder Lynn in the Fox musical comedy-drama series "Glee." He has also appeared in films like "Everybody Wants Some!!", "The Edge of Seventeen", "American Animals", and "What/If".

August 27, 1992: Blake Jenner's Birth

Blake Alexander Jenner was born on August 27, 1992. He would go on to become an American actor known for his roles in television and film.

2008: Joined 'Impromedy' Improv Group

In 2008, Blake Jenner joined 'Impromedy', a sketch comedy improv group based in Miami, showing his early interest in improv and comedy.

2011: Early Acting Roles

By 2011, Blake Jenner was cast in short films 'Wurlitzer' and 'The Truth In Being Right', as well as the horror film 'Cousin Sarah'. He also made a guest appearance on the ABC Family sitcom 'Melissa & Joey'.

2012: Won 'The Glee Project'

In 2012, Blake Jenner won the second season of 'The Glee Project', earning a seven-episode arc on 'Glee'. He was later promoted to series regular for the show's fifth season.

December 11, 2013: Funded 'Billy Boy' on Kickstarter

As of December 11, 2013, Blake Jenner and Melissa Benoist successfully funded their project 'Billy Boy' on Kickstarter, reaching their $100,000 goal.

2013: Engagement and Possible Marriage

Blake Jenner became engaged to his former 'Glee' co-star Melissa Benoist in 2013. Some sources claim the couple actually married that year.

2015: Incident Leading to Eye Injury

In 2015, Melissa Benoist suffered an injury that tore her iris and left her pupil permanently enlarged. In 2019, she revealed the injury was caused by a phone thrown by Blake Jenner during a domestic dispute.

2015: Reported Marriage to Melissa Benoist

In 2015, it was reported that Blake Jenner and Melissa Benoist had been married. However, Benoist commented that they had been married 'longer than anybody knows', suggesting they might have wed in 2013.

2015: Cast in 'Supergirl'

In late 2015, Blake Jenner was cast in a recurring role as Adam Foster on the TV series 'Supergirl', playing opposite his then-wife Melissa Benoist.

January 25, 2016: First Appearance on 'Supergirl'

On January 25, 2016, Blake Jenner made his first appearance as Adam Foster on the TV series 'Supergirl', acting opposite his then-wife Melissa Benoist.

December 2016: Melissa Benoist Filed for Divorce

In December 2016, Melissa Benoist filed for divorce from Blake Jenner, citing irreconcilable differences.

2016: Roles in 'Everybody Wants Some!!' and 'The Edge of Seventeen'

In 2016, Blake Jenner starred in Richard Linklater's comedy film 'Everybody Wants Some!!' and played the brother of Hailee Steinfeld's character in the coming-of-age drama 'The Edge of Seventeen'.

December 2017: Divorce Finalized

In December 2017, the divorce between Blake Jenner and Melissa Benoist was finalized.

2017: Premiered 'The Vanishing of Sidney Hall'

In 2017, Blake Jenner was part of the cast of Shawn Christensen's drama film 'The Vanishing of Sidney Hall', which premiered at the Sundance Film Festival.

June 2018: Release of 'American Animals'

In June 2018, the crime drama film 'American Animals', starring Blake Jenner, was released by The Orchard and MoviePass Ventures.

September 2018: Performance in 'Cyrano'

In September 2018, Blake Jenner played Christian de Neuvillette in the Goodspeed Musical production's 'Cyrano' at the Norma Terris Theatre.

2018: Role in 'American Animals'

In 2018, Blake Jenner starred in the crime drama film 'American Animals', which premiered at the Sundance Film Festival and was released in June of that year.

August 2019: Cast in 'Merrily We Roll Along'

In August 2019, Blake Jenner was announced to star in Richard Linklater's film adaptation of 'Merrily We Roll Along', which would be shot over the course of twenty years.

2019: Role in 'What/If'

In 2019, Blake Jenner played the character Sean in the Netflix anthology neo-noir thriller series 'What/If'.

2019: Melissa Benoist's Domestic Violence Allegations

In 2019, Melissa Benoist shared an Instagram video detailing her experiences of domestic violence during her marriage to Blake Jenner, including an incident in 2015 that resulted in a serious eye injury.

October 2020: Blake Jenner's Response to Abuse Allegations

In October 2020, Blake Jenner responded to Melissa Benoist's allegations of domestic violence, admitting to causing her eye injury but alleging mutual abuse during their relationship.

January 10, 2023: Replaced in 'Merrily We Roll Along'

On January 10, 2023, it was announced that Blake Jenner would be replaced by Paul Mescal in the film adaptation of 'Merrily We Roll Along'.
